#ddc0ee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ddc0ee is composed of 86.7% red, 75.3% green and 93.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 7.1% cyan, 19.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 6.7% black. It has a hue angle of 277.8 degrees, a saturation of 57.5% and a lightness of 84.3%. #ddc0ee color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#bb81dd. Closest websafe color is: #ccccff.

#ddc0ee color description : Light grayish violet.

#ddc0ee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#ddc0ee has RGB values of R:221, G:192, B:238 and CMYK values of C:0.07, M:0.19, Y:0,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 14532846.

Hex triplet ddc0ee #ddc0ee
RGB Decimal 221, 192, 238 rgb(221,192,238)
RGB Percent 86.7, 75.3, 93.3 rgb(86.7%,75.3%,93.3%)
CMYK 7, 19, 0, 7
HSL 277.8°, 57.5, 84.3 hsl(277.8,57.5%,84.3%)
HSV (or HSB) 277.8°, 19.3, 93.3
Web Safe ccccff #ccccff
CIE-LAB 81.426, 18.53, -18.983
XYZ 64.099, 59.245, 88.943
xyY 0.302, 0.279, 59.245
CIE-LCH 81.426, 26.528, 314.308
CIE-LUV 81.426, 13.113, -32.963
Hunter-Lab 76.971, 13.95, -14.632
Binary 11011101, 11000000, 11101110

Shades and Tints of #ddc0ee

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a040e is the darkest color, while #fefe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#ddc0ee

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#d7d6d8 is the less saturated color, while #e1b1fd is the most saturated one.
